In most homes, the average life expectancy of a cedar shake roof will be somewhere in the neighborhood of 30 to 40 years. This can be slightly longer than asphalt shingles, but this will vary based on factors such as climate and the presence of overhanging trees.
When mounting shingles, start by laying a slim row of roof shingles at the bottom of the roofing system along the edge. Next, lay the very first complete row of tiles so they're straight covering the starter row. If you struck a stack, vent, or chimney, intertwine the roof shingles with the flashing to enable water to run down the roofing. When you get to the height, either bring the ridge edges along with a ridge-capping layer or cut regular shingles right into 3 tabbed, equivalent pieces and also flex them so they fit on the roofing optimal.

In general, more expensive shingles include longer, more detailed guarantees. Weigh that consideration, along with efficiency, before you get. Don't be wowed by a lengthy protection period on a roof supplier's warranty-- what is actually covered is more important than the time frame.

How long can DuPont Tyvek be exposed before siding? Tyvek HomeWrap, Tyvek DrainWrap and Tyvek StuccoWrap should be covered within 120 days (4 months). Tyvek CommercialWrap should be covered within 270 days (9 months).
